INDX Homewares to follow a sustainability theme

With a focus on eco-conscious suppliers and green-themed products, INDX homewares is returning to Cranmore Park for its September edition.

Organised by Association Independent Stores (AIS), the show runs on Tuesday 12 September and Wednesday 13 September, 2023 and is open to all retailers, not only AIS members.

Bringing together a variety of homewares suppliers, the show features over 150 brands across kitchen and dining, soft furnishings, home textiles and home gift.

September’s show will shine a spotlight on sustainable product and suppliers, such as Liga’s recycled cork range, Eddingtons’ reusable food wraps, and Eco-cool from Thermos. Visitors can also find out about Trendsetter and Pure Table Top becoming certified B Corps.

To date, key returning suppliers include Le Creuset, Denby, Joseph Joseph, RKW, Captivate Brands, and many more. Meanwhile newcomers include Burton McCall, Maison Berger and more.

The show will feature product demos and exclusive launches and will also welcome a special guest appearance from British designer, Yvonne Ellen, who will be on the Captivate Brands stand on Tuesday from 11am for a meet and greet.
